Falsterbo is one of the most famous autumn migration watch-points in Europe. Southern and Western winds are the best for raptors such as Honey Buzzard, Common Buzzard, Red Kite, Osprey and by far the most common raptor, Sparrowhawk (counts can exceed 2,000 birds).
Falsterbo have 3 main watch points,
The south-western point ‘Nabben’ is a large sand dune complex with rough grass and bushes surrounding a golf course. There are tidal pools on the edges of the dunes that are good for wildfowl and waders passing between Sweden and Denmark. This area is a magnet for small birds as it is the last major cover before they leave Sweden. Thousands of passerines can been seen on a day count.
The lighthouse nearby can produce lot of passerines, here extensive ringing is mainly carried out,which is out of bounds to visitors.
The heathlands of Falsterbo `Ljungen’ is the best to watch raptors. Raptors soar and gain height to cross the sea to Denmark. On a good days thousands of raptors of almost all European species can be seen.
If the migration fail, the Scanian Lake area is only 30 minute drive away. There is always eagles and kites to watch.
Every season you will see some rarities at Fal-sterbo. It could be Black Stork, Lesser and Greater Spotted Eagle, Steppe Eagle, Short-toed Eagle, Pallid Harrier, Long-tailed Skua, Richards Pipit, Yellow-browed Warbler, Two-barred Crossbill etc. Some year you have invasion species like, tits, woodpeckers, Nutcracker etc.
Seasonal variation of species,
Late August - early September
Common Scoter, Honey Buzzard, Marsh Harrier, Montague's Harrier, Osprey, Black Kite, Merlin, Hobby, Peregrine, Yellow Wagtail, Tree Pipits, Crossbill, and Ortulan Bunting. In the lagoons lots of waders and terns can be found as Red-necked Phalarope, Broad-billed Sandpiper and Caspian Tern.
Mid September - early October
Barnacle Goose, Brent Goose, ducks and divers, Red Kite, Hen Harrier, White-tailed Eagle, Rough-legged Buzzard, Merlin, Peregrine, Stock Pigeon, Woodlark, Red-throated Pipit, Grey Wagtail, and finches.

The land around Skanör consists of grazed mea-dows, a few cultivated fields, shallow seawater lagoons and sandbanks, as well as a few small woods. This diversity of habitat attracts a rich variety of species and large numbers of birds including passage mi-grants and breeders.
Here you will find a lot of geese, ducks, waders including Broad-billed Sanpiper and raptors.
